Hello!

I was diagnosed about 7 years ago and am now on Tysabri. It can be a really scary diagnosis but not the end of the world. I try to concentrate on the things I can do right now versus the things I was able to do and can no longer. Are you on any meds now? It is important to be on an immune-modifying drug such as Avonex, Betaseron, Copaxone, or the others. These will help keep possible progression at bay. Also, MS is a like a little dog nipping at your heels in terms of depression and fatigue. So look after yourself carefully. There will be really crummy days and some really good ones. Concentrate on the good ones one day at a time. I wish you luck and patience!
